I am extremely disappointed with BetVictor's Compliance and Due Diligence process.
I have been a loyal, long-standing customer with BetVictor for many years without any issues. However, right after making a recent deposit, my account was suddenly frozen for additional verification out of nowhere. To make matters worse, their customer support responses have been extremely slow and delayed without any valid justification, leaving my account and funds completely blocked.
As part of their verification request, I provided my official Burgan Bank statement (showing 3 months of salary deposits) along with an official Ministry of Defence Salary Certificate.
Despite supplying these fully authenticated government documents, BetVictor rejected them, demanding "monthly payslips." I clearly explained that in Kuwait, government and military sectors do not issue individual monthly pay stubs; instead, the Ministry issues a single, detailed Salary Certificate that explicitly states on the document that it is valid for 3 months.
Furthermore, they questioned minor differences in deposit amounts caused by standard monthly operational/wartime allowances issued by the Ministry, which are clearly shown on the official bank statement.
Expecting a long-term customer to provide non-Western administrative documents that simply do not exist in their country’s legal system—while delaying support responses—is completely unacceptable.
I have fulfilled every reasonable verification step from my side. If BetVictor cannot accept legitimate government-issued financial documents, I demand an immediate account closure and full refund of my remaining balance to my original payment method.
